Swift hot hatch takes aim at C2 VTR

Sat, 12 Aug 2006

By Phil McNamara Motor Industry 12 August 2006 06:42 Here's a sneak preview of two new Suzukis – the Swift Sport and Splash supermini-MPV. Both get their world premieres at September's Paris show. The flagship Swift goes on sale in autumn 2006, for just over £10k.

Ford to adjust voice, touch-screen system

Mon, 17 Jan 2011

Ford Motor Co. will improve MyFord Touch, which uses voice and touch-screen controls, but won't remove it despite recent criticism that it distracts drivers, CEO Alan Mulally said last week. With the technology, also offered on Lincoln vehicles as MyLincoln Touch, drivers use a touch screen on the center console to control such things as temperature, music and cell phones.
